Transaction 6ddda60c4e65f2b44bba91be36c65c3ac0fb8afd3c65ed0d7fe466e66891b16b
1 Input
1 Output
-
6ddda60c4e65f2b44bba91be36c65c3ac0fb8afd3c65ed0d7fe466e66891b16b:0
- value
- 593213
- script pubkey
- OP_0 OP_PUSHBYTES_20 5842c783eb8bb41d0fd7949767d1845988b39f7d
- address
- bc1qtppv0qlt3w6p6r7hjjtk05vytxyt88matljvep